Tuna’s on a roll! It seems the LA Galaxy attacker has settled into the Mexican National Team with ease: The on-loan Manchester City midfielder scored Mexico’s opening tally in their 5-1 CONCACAF Nations League victory over Bermuda Friday night.

Hirving “Chucky” Lozano escaps the challenges of two opponents before gliding into the final third unimpeded and playing a pleasantly timed through ball for Antuna who easily rounds the keeper with a single touch before passing into an empty net. Tuna now has six goals in eight appearances for El Tri. (Additionally Antuna has six goals and five assists in MLS, picking up his production since the arrival of Cristian Pavon)

Antuna thriving at the national team level bodes well for the Galaxy organization, who would love to see Uriel return next season while he continues to develop and refine his game.

On the flip side, that transfer fee is steadily riding.
